DECISION & ORDER ON MOTION

Appeal from an order of the Supreme Court, Kings County, dated May 17, 2022. Motion by the appellants to extend the time to perfect the appeal.

Upon the papers filed in support of the motion and the papers filed in relation thereto, it is

ORDERED that the motion is granted, and on or before December 4, 2023, the appellants shall serve and file the record or appendix and the appellants' brief via NYSCEF, if applicable, or, if NYSCEF is not mandated, serve the record or appendix and the appellants' brief and upload digital copies of the record or appendix and the appellants' brief, with proof of service thereof, through the digital portal on this Court's website; and it is further,

ORDERED that no further extension of time shall be granted.
